![]() |
#1 |
Zealot
![]() Posts: 131
Karma: 10
Join Date: Sep 2010
Device: Kindle, Android phone
|
The Mainichi fails on every download
The Mainichi fails on every download attempt for me. Is this happening for anyone else?
|
![]() |
![]() |
![]() |
#2 |
Zealot
![]() Posts: 131
Karma: 10
Join Date: Sep 2010
Device: Kindle, Android phone
|
What does this error code mean?
Spoiler:
|
![]() |
![]() |
Advert | |
|
![]() |
#3 |
creator of calibre
![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() Posts: 45,187
Karma: 27110894
Join Date: Oct 2006
Location: Mumbai, India
Device: Various
|
It means the index page the recipe uses no longer exists.
|
![]() |
![]() |
![]() |
#4 |
Zealot
![]() Posts: 131
Karma: 10
Join Date: Sep 2010
Device: Kindle, Android phone
|
|
![]() |
![]() |
![]() |
#5 |
Zealot
![]() Posts: 131
Karma: 10
Join Date: Sep 2010
Device: Kindle, Android phone
|
I checked the url which is listed as the "index" page
https://mainichi.jp/english/ And it does exist and is accessible. So maybe there is a different error. |
![]() |
![]() |
Advert | |
|
![]() |
#6 |
Fanatic
![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() Posts: 598
Karma: 85520
Join Date: May 2021
Device: kindle
|
Code:
""" www.mainichi.jp/english """ from calibre.ptempfile import PersistentTemporaryFile from calibre.web.feeds.news import BasicNewsRecipe class MainichiEnglishNews(BasicNewsRecipe): title = u"The Mainichi" __author__ = 'unkn0wn' description = "Japanese traditional newspaper Mainichi news in English" publisher = "Mainichi News" publication_type = "newspaper" category = "news, japan" language = "en_JP" index = "http://mainichi.jp/english/" masthead_url = index + "images/themainichi.png" no_stylesheets = True remove_javascript = True auto_cleanup = True ignore_duplicate_articles = {'title'} articles_are_obfuscated = True def get_obfuscated_article(self, url): br = self.get_browser() try: br.open(url) except Exception as e: url = e.hdrs.get('location') soup = self.index_to_soup(url) link = soup.find('a', href=True) html = br.open(link['href']).read() pt = PersistentTemporaryFile('.html') pt.write(html) pt.close() return pt.name feeds = [ ('Articles', 'https://news.google.com/rss/search?q=when:48h+allinurl:mainichi.jp%2Fenglish%2Farticles%2F&hl=en-US&gl=US&ceid=US:en') ] |
![]() |
![]() |
![]() |
#7 | |
Zealot
![]() Posts: 131
Karma: 10
Join Date: Sep 2010
Device: Kindle, Android phone
|
Quote:
Is the fix to add "www"??? |
|
![]() |
![]() |
![]() |
#8 |
Fanatic
![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() Posts: 598
Karma: 85520
Join Date: May 2021
Device: kindle
|
no this is totally a new recipe of the website based on google feeds.
I didn't want to spend time to figure out all the issues with the old recipe. |
![]() |
![]() |
![]() |
#9 |
Zealot
![]() Posts: 131
Karma: 10
Join Date: Sep 2010
Device: Kindle, Android phone
|
Thanks. This recipe is working again.
|
![]() |
![]() |
![]() |
#10 |
Zealot
![]() Posts: 131
Karma: 10
Join Date: Sep 2010
Device: Kindle, Android phone
|
Thanks. This recipe is working again. I guess I am the only one who uses it, so I should figure out how to fix these things.
|
![]() |
![]() |
![]() |
|
![]() |
||||
Thread | Thread Starter | Forum | Replies | Last Post |
Fails to download Newsweek | snailslow | Recipes | 5 | 04-08-2016 10:58 PM |
Update download fails at 40% | TonyToews | Kobo Tablets | 0 | 03-16-2012 02:48 PM |
Metadata fails to download | jadedboi | Library Management | 8 | 05-09-2011 03:55 PM |
download metadata fails ..... | schuster | Calibre | 1 | 02-10-2011 11:19 AM |
Download fails when using password | jarid | Calibre | 5 | 11-14-2010 04:38 PM |